What's The Definition Of Onionskin?

[n] a thin strong light-weight translucent paper used especially for making carbon copies

Synonyms | Synonyms for Onionskin: flimsy

Onionskin In Webster's Dictionary

\On"ion*skin`\, n. [Onion + skin.] A kind of thin translucent paper with a glossy finish.
